William Holmes Honan was born in Manhattan, New York on May 11, 1930. He received a bachelor's degree in history from Oberlin College in 1952 and a master's degree in drama from the University of Virginia in 1955. Before working at The New York Times, he was an associate editor at Newsweek, an visa mer assistant editor at The New Yorker, and the editor of The Villager. He started working for The Times in 1969 and retired in 2000. He was the editor of the Arts and Leisure section of the newspaper from 1974 to 1982. He also wrote several books including Visions of Infamy: The Untold Story of How Journalist Hector C. Bywater Devised the Plans That Led to Pearl Harbor and Treasure Hunt: A New York Times Reporter Tracks the Quedlinburg Hoard. He died from cardiac arrest on April 28, 2014 at the age of 83. Interesting story about a stolen treasure during WWII. William Honan searched for these treasures which were stolen from Quedlinburg, Germany, a place well known to Himmler. These treasures surfaced in a small Texas town. This is Honan's story for the search and the people he met along the way. It is part mystery, part history, part travel writing. This story also presents some interesting information on stolen art and the processes used to bring it home. History buffs, art buffs, and mystery buffs will like this read.… (mer)

The subtitle pretty much says it all, except that I'd have said "anticipated" rather than "led to." Honan tells the story well, and it's fascinating for anyone interested in naval strategy and policy from the 1919-1939 era.
